.elementor-kit-5{--e-global-color-primary:#3EFF30;--e-global-color-secondary:#4DB135;--e-global-color-text:#1C1C1C;--e-global-color-accent:#44A6DD;--e-global-color-0ea134e:#FFFFFF;--e-global-color-4f1242a:#0A0A0A;--e-global-color-54270e2:#F5F5F5;--e-global-color-a2173a6:#00000000;--e-global-typography-primary-font-family:"Prompt";--e-global-typography-primary-font-size:34px;--e-global-typography-primary-font-weight:400;--e-global-typography-primary-text-transform:capitalize;--e-global-typography-secondary-font-family:"Prompt";--e-global-typography-secondary-font-size:27px;--e-global-typography-secondary-font-weight:300;--e-global-typography-secondary-text-transform:capitalize;--e-global-typography-text-font-family:"Inter";--e-global-typography-text-font-size:17px;--e-global-typography-text-font-weight:400;--e-global-typography-text-text-transform:none;--e-global-typography-accent-font-family:"MuseoModerno";--e-global-typography-accent-font-size:17px;--e-global-typography-accent-font-weight:400;--e-global-typography-accent-text-transform:lowercase;}.elementor-kit-5 a{color:#3366CC;}.elementor-section.elementor-section-boxed > .elementor-container{max-width:1440px;}.e-con{--container-max-width:1440px;}.elementor-widget:not(:last-child){margin-bottom:20px;}.elementor-element{--widgets-spacing:20px;}{}h1.entry-title{display:var(--page-title-display);}.elementor-kit-5 e-page-transition{background-color:#FFBC7D;}@media(max-width:1024px){.elementor-section.elementor-section-boxed > .elementor-container{max-width:1024px;}.e-con{--container-max-width:1024px;}}@media(max-width:767px){.elementor-kit-5{--e-global-typography-primary-font-size:29px;--e-global-typography-secondary-font-size:24px;--e-global-typography-text-font-size:16px;}.elementor-section.elementor-section-boxed > .elementor-container{max-width:767px;}.e-con{--container-max-width:767px;}}/* Start custom CSS */p:last-child {
    margin-bottom: 0px;
}

/* Full Width section 50% image and contained text */

/* Image on the right add rightImage as section class */


@media only screen and (min-width: 1441px) {
    .rightImage.elementor-section .elementor-column.elementor-top-column:nth-child(1) {
        width: calc(50% - 720px) !important;
    }
    .rightImage .elementor-column.elementor-top-column:nth-child(2) {
        width: 720px !important;
    }
    .rightImage .elementor-column.elementor-top-column:nth-child(3) {
        width: 50% !important;
    }
}

@media only screen and (max-width: 1440px) and (min-width: 1025px) {
    .rightImage .elementor-column.elementor-top-column:nth-child(1) {
        display: none;
    }
    .rightImage .elementor-column.elementor-top-column:nth-child(2) {
        width: 50% !important;
    }
    .rightImage .elementor-column.elementor-top-column:nth-child(3) {
        width: 50% !important;
    }
}

/* Image on the left add lefttImage as section class */

@media only screen and (min-width: 1441px) {
    .leftImage .elementor-column.elementor-top-column:nth-child(1) {
        width: 50% !important;
    }
    .leftImage .elementor-column.elementor-top-column:nth-child(2) {
        width: 720px !important;
    }
    .leftImage .elementor-column.elementor-top-column:nth-child(3) {
        width: calc(50% - 720px) !important;
    }
}

@media only screen and (max-width: 1440px) and (min-width: 1025px) {
    .leftImage .elementor-column.elementor-top-column:nth-child(1) {
        width: 50% !important;
    }
    .leftImage .elementor-column.elementor-top-column:nth-child(2) {
        width: 50% !important;
    }
    .leftImage .elementor-column.elementor-top-column:nth-child(3) {
        display: none;
    }
}/* End custom CSS */